ironman.vim 5.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133
  1. " Vim color file
  2. " Maintainer: Michael Boehler
  3. " Mail: michael@familie-boehler.de
  4. " Last Change: 2008-2-21
  5. " Version: 3.2
  6. " This color scheme uses a light background.
  7. " GUI only
  8. " inspired by colorsheme PYTE
  9. set background=light
  10. hi clear
  11. if exists("syntax_on")
  12. syntax reset
  13. endif
  14. let colors_name = "ironman"
  15. hi Normal guifg=#222222 guibg=#F0F0F0
  16. " Search
  17. hi IncSearch gui=NONE guifg=Black guibg=#FFFF4B
  18. hi Search gui=NONE guifg=Black guibg=#FFFF8F
  19. " Messages
  20. hi ErrorMsg gui=NONE guifg=#FF0000 guibg=NONE
  21. hi WarningMsg gui=NONE guifg=#FF6600 guibg=NONE
  22. hi ModeMsg gui=NONE guifg=#0070ff guibg=NONE
  23. hi MoreMsg gui=NONE guifg=#FF6600 guibg=NONE
  24. hi Question gui=NONE guifg=#008050 guibg=NONE
  25. " Completion Popup Menu
  26. hi Pmenu gui=NONE guifg=#303040 guibg=#ccff00
  27. hi PmenuSel gui=NONE guifg=#303040 guibg=#ffff00
  28. " hi PmenuSbar scrollbar |hl-PmenuSbar|
  29. " hi PmenuThumb thumb of the scrollbar |hl-PmenuThumb|
  30. " Split area
  31. hi StatusLine gui=ITALIC guifg=white guibg=#8090a0
  32. hi StatusLineNC gui=ITALIC guifg=#506070 guibg=#a0b0c0
  33. hi VertSplit gui=NONE guifg=#a0b0c0 guibg=#a0b0c0
  34. hi WarningMsgildMenu gui=NONE guifg=Black guibg=Orange
  35. " hi WildMenu gui=UNDERLINE guifg=#56A0EE guibg=#E9E9F4
  36. " Diff
  37. hi DiffText gui=NONE guifg=#2020ff guibg=#c8f2ea
  38. hi DiffDelete gui=NONE guifg=#f83010 guibg=#ffeae0
  39. hi DiffAdd gui=NONE guifg=#006800 guibg=#d0ffd0
  40. hi DiffChange gui=NONE guifg=#2020ff guibg=#c8f2ea
  41. " Cursor
  42. hi Cursor gui=NONE guifg=#ffffff guibg=#DE7171
  43. hi lCursor gui=NONE guifg=#f8f8f8 guibg=#8000ff
  44. hi CursorIM gui=NONE guifg=#f8f8f8 guibg=#8000ff
  45. hi CursorLine gui=NONE guifg=NONE guibg=#f6f6f6
  46. hi CursorColumn gui=NONE guifg=NONE guibg=#F9F9F9
  47. " Fold
  48. hi Folded gui=NONE guifg=#3399ff guibg=#EAF5FF
  49. hi FoldColumn gui=NONE guifg=#3399ff guibg=#EAF5FF
  50. " Other hi Directory gui=NONE guifg=#0000ff guibg=NONE
  51. hi LineNr gui=NONE guifg=#FFFFFF guibg=#C0D0E0
  52. hi NonText gui=NONE guifg=#C0C0C0 guibg=#E0E0E0
  53. hi SpecialKey gui=NONE guifg=#35E0DF guibg=NONE
  54. hi Title gui=NONE guifg=#004060 guibg=#c8f0f8
  55. hi Visual gui=NONE guibg=#BDDFFF
  56. hi MatchParen gui=NONE guifg=NONE guibg=#9FFF82
  57. " Syntax group
  58. hi Comment gui=ITALIC guifg=#A0B0C0 guibg=#EFEFFF
  59. hi Paren gui=NONE guifg=#9326C1 guibg=NONE
  60. hi Comma gui=NONE guifg=#C12660 guibg=NONE
  61. hi Constant gui=NONE guifg=NONE guibg=#E8F1FF
  62. hi Statement gui=NONE guifg=#005EC4 guibg=NONE
  63. hi Error gui=BOLD,UNDERLINE guifg=#ff4080 guibg=NONE
  64. hi Identifier gui=NONE guifg=#339933 guibg=NONE
  65. hi Ignore gui=NONE guifg=#f8f8f8 guibg=NONE
  66. hi Number gui=NONE guifg=#087B4D
  67. hi PreProc gui=NONE guifg=#0070e6 guibg=NONE
  68. hi Special gui=NONE guifg=#0000ff guibg=#ccf7ee
  69. hi Delimiter gui=BOLD guifg=#A8360F guibg=NONE
  70. hi Todo gui=NONE guifg=#ff0070 guibg=#ffe0f4
  71. hi Type gui=NONE guifg=#eb7950 guibg=NONE
  72. hi Underlined gui=UNDERLINE guifg=#0000ff guibg=NONE
  73. hi Conditional gui=None guifg=#0053FF guibg=bg
  74. hi Repeat gui=None guifg=SeaGreen2 guibg=bg
  75. hi Operator gui=None guifg=#0085B1 guibg=bg
  76. hi Keyword gui=None guifg=DarkBlue guibg=bg
  77. hi Exception gui=None guifg=DarkBlue guibg=bg
  78. hi Function gui=BOLD guifg=#3E0F70
  79. hi! link String Constant
  80. hi! link SpecialComment Comment
  81. hi! link Character Constant
  82. hi! link Boolean Constant
  83. hi! link Float Number
  84. hi! link Label Statement
  85. hi! link Include PreProc
  86. hi! link Define PreProc
  87. hi! link Macro PreProc
  88. hi! link PreCondit PreProc
  89. hi! link StorageClass Type
  90. hi! link Structure Type
  91. hi! link Typedef Type
  92. hi! link SpecialChar Special
  93. hi! link Debug Special
  94. " HTML
  95. hi htmlLink gui=UNDERLINE guifg=#0000ff guibg=NONE
  96. hi htmlBold gui=BOLD
  97. hi htmlBoldItalic gui=BOLD,ITALIC
  98. hi htmlBoldUnderline gui=BOLD,UNDERLINE
  99. hi htmlBoldUnderlineItalic gui=BOLD,UNDERLINE,ITALIC
  100. hi htmlItalic gui=ITALIC
  101. hi htmlUnderline gui=UNDERLINE
  102. hi htmlUnderlineItalic gui=UNDERLINE,ITALIC
  103. " Tabs {{{1
  104. highlight TabLine gui=underline guibg=LightGrey
  105. highlight TabLineFill gui=reverse
  106. highlight TabLineSel gui=bold
  107. highlight SpellBad gui=undercurl guisp=Red
  108. highlight SpellCap gui=undercurl guisp=Blue
  109. highlight SpellRare gui=undercurl guisp=Magenta
  110. highlight SpellLocale gui=undercurl guisp=DarkCyan
  111. " Completion {{{1
  112. highlight Pmenu guifg=Black guibg=#BDDFFF
  113. highlight PmenuSel guifg=Black guibg=Orange
  114. highlight PmenuSbar guifg=#CCCCCC guibg=#CCCCCC
  115. highlight PmenuThumb gui=reverse guifg=Black guibg=#AAAAAA